Variations and Spelling Differences
Variations and spelling differences in English are abundant, arising from several factors. Firstly, English has absorbed words and pronunciations from numerous languages throughout its history, leading to variations in spellings reflecting these influences.
Secondly, historical inconsistencies in standardized spelling practices have resulted in multiple accepted spellings for certain words. For example, “colour” is the preferred spelling in British English, while “color” is more common in American English.
Geographical location also plays a role, with regional dialects and accents often leading to distinct pronunciations and subsequent variations in written spellings.
